#78e845 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#78e845 is composed of 47.1% red, 91% green and 27.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 70.3%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 101.2 degrees, a saturation of 78% and a lightness of 59%. #78e845 color hex could be obtained by blending #f0ff8a with #00d100. Closest websafe color is: #66ff33.

#78e845 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#78e845 has RGB values of R:120, G:232, B:69 and CMYK values of C:0.48, M:0, Y:0.7,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 7923781.

Shades and Tints of #78e845

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020601 is the darkest color, while #f7fef4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#78e845

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#969895 is the less saturated color, while #72f835 is the most saturated one.
